Special Equestrians is looking for volunteers to assist in our Therapeutic horseback riding classes this Spring! Volunteers are needed to participate as side walkers, who assist special needs riders while they are on the horse. No knowledge about horses is needed, however volunteers with advanced horse experience may also participate as horse handlers, who lead and care for the horses before, during, and after class. Therapeutic riding classes take place Tuesday, Thursday, and Saturday and volunteers are asked to commit to coming to at least one 2-3 hr session once a week. Mission Statement

Our mission is to provide high quality therapeutic horseback riding and equine assisted activities/therapies to persons with physical, mental, developmental, and emotional disabilities.
